Severe material deprivation rate for children by educational in Euro area – 20 countries (2023-2025), 2014–2020
Source: Eurostat. Measured in Percentage.
Analysis
Euro area – 20 countries (2023-2025) recorded 22.2% for severe material deprivation rate for children by educational in 2020.
The figure is up 3.3% on the previous year and down 13.6% over ten years.
Severe material deprivation rate for children by educational in Euro area – 20 countries (2023-2025), year by year
| Year | Percentage |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2014 | 25.7% | — |
| 2015 | 27.2% | +5.8% |
| 2016 | 26.2% | -3.7% |
| 2017 | 21.8% | -16.8% |
| 2018 | 22.1% | +1.4% |
| 2019 | 21.5% | -2.7% |
| 2020 | 22.2% | +3.3% |
